As the back-to-school season approaches in the UAE, credit card usage has increased by at least 30%, driven by a significant rise in spending on tuition fees and school supplies such as clothing, books, and electronics. Families are benefiting from bank offers that include interest-free installment plans, cashback, and rewards, which encourage the use of this financial tool. This season marks a critical period for credit card activity, as it boosts demand for higher credit limits and prompts banks to expand flexible financing solutions, all aimed at helping families meet their obligations and increase their spending in a short period.
